QUOTE(limfreelance @ Jan 8 2024, 11:36 AM)
K tq for the suggestion,

will think about
HP Laptop 17(i7-1355U,Iris® Xᵉ Graphics ,16 GB RAM,1 TB HDD+256 GB SSD,17.3" FHD )

& Lenovo 16'' ThinkPad E16  16gb
*
Iris X Graphics is rather ciput, RTX 3050 laptop GPU is at least 3x faster. U'll need RTX 3060 laptop GPU to run with your desktop RTX 2060.

Normally I will advise Thinkpads but since ur budget is quite constrained plus u want something similar in performance to ur desktop and 16-17" ...my mind goes blank.

BTW, i5-12500H is already considerably faster than ur Ryzen 3600.

May be Asus TUF Gaming F15F X507Z? 15.6", Military Grade construction & 2-yr Asus Global warranty. TUF F17 is way off ur budget.
